CO2-only refrigeration systems with two-stage gas coolers for the Australian climate.
Auteurs : BELLSTEDT M., SCHOEFFLER C., ANDRUSENKO A.
Résumé
The authors modelled the operation of CO2-only systems in combination with two-stage gas coolers with wetted second stage for Australian conditions, and demonstrate that in most areas of Australia such systems exhibit lower power consumption than conventional dry air-cooled R404A systems both during winter and typical summer conditions. The systems are shown to have marginally higher power consumption during peak summer conditions than R404A systems with large condensers and wet-pad air precooling, but would consume 80% less water under these conditions. Using an alternative modelling approach, the authors also modelled the operation of CO2-only systems with two-stage gas coolers with booster cooled second stage and found these systems to offer further efficiency gains over wetted second stage systems for humid climates, and no water consumption under all operating conditions.
